In a first, the FBI acknowledges buying US location data, which Director Christopher Wray says was for a national security pilot project that's no longer active
Rather than obtaining a warrant, the bureau purchased sensitive data—a controversial practice that privacy advocates say is deeply problematic.

According to six employees and an internal doc, TikTok and ByteDance staff engage in “heating”, or inflating video view counts, to court influencers and brands
TikTok and ByteDance employees regularly engage in “heating,” a manual push that ensures specific videos …

The son of a murdered Ethiopian professor files a lawsuit against Meta in Kenya, alleging Meta's algorithms promote hateful and violent content for engagement
Lawsuit alleges the social media giant is fueling violence and hate across Eastern and Southern Africa.
